Falken Wildpeak 205/70/r16 (27.3in) on stock rims and stock suspension. Does not rub until full lock at speed and bottoms out occasionall so I ordered a 1in lift from adf.

I think I lost about 2-3 mpg in my day to day driving. Im was averaging low 30s before but now Im getting about 27-28mpg. If you factor in the speedometer difference of about 10% its about a 2mpg loss.Hey this is an old post but I’m very curious, what’s your gas milage look like with the wildpeaks?
